Running Animation looks Anime ?
I dont know how im the only one to say this so far but the new running sprinting animation you guys recently added does not look very good and does not look realistic in the slightest. It looks like an anime character?? Nobody can physically lean that far forward while running its almost comical, i think it needs adjusted and not every player should do this animation every play. Every time I snap the ball all my WR starting running their routes in this animation and it looks AWFUL they look like an anime character or something. In my opinion the animation was not human like and not that great to begin with and it seems you used that animation over and over and its already taken over the game and the whole game looks bad now. I would love to see it adjusted and maybe the occurrence that it happens dialed way back. Make a few more similar and mix them in so when the play starts it doesnt look like everybody is repeating the same weird looking animation. Their own heads dont even know where to go half the time and their body is running sideways. The new animation does help with locomotion in a sense that a pass catcher activates this running animation right after the catch, forcing them to move forward more quickly and not get sucked into a tackle animation from behind. So I think this was going in the right direction but needs adjusted
